How long does long term disability pay you for?
Long term disability insurance is sometimes offered as a workplace benefit, but it can also be purchased as an individual policy. The benefit is designed to last for many years – through retirement if needed – replacing up to 60%-80% of your income if something happens and you can no longer work.
Did Unum buy Provident?
1993: Unum merges with Colonial Life. 1997: Provident completes acquisition of Paul Revere. 1999: Unum and Provident merge to form UnumProvident Corporation.

What happens when a person on disability dies?
If the deceased was receiving Social Security benefits, you must return the benefit received for the month of death and any later months. For example, if the person died in July, you must return the benefits paid in August. Benefits received by check must be returned to Social Security as soon as possible.
What does a disability policy cover?
Disability insurance definition This type of insurance coverage replaces a portion of your monthly income if injury or illness prevents you from working. Having disability insurance provides financial security for you and any loved ones who may depend on your ability to earn a paycheck.
